Overview: boAt Watch Wanderer for Kids

The boAt Watch Wanderer is an advanced 4G-enabled kids smartwatch engineered to grant children freedom while giving parents total peace of mind. Outfitted with standalone 4G Nano-SIM support and In-Built GPS with Geo-Fencing, parents can monitor real-time location and receive instant safety perimeter alerts via the companion boAt Wanderer App.

Equipped with a crisp 1.4-inch (3.55 cm) color touch display, front-facing camera for Two-Way Video Calls, walkie-talkie voice messaging (“Hold to Talk”), a 3-second Emergency SOS button, health sensors, and an IP68 water-resistant casing with a heavy-duty 650mAh battery, it serves as the ultimate safety and communication tool for your child.

Technical Specifications

Specification Details & Parameters
Model Name boAt Watch Wanderer (Kids Smartwatch)
Display Dimension 1.4″ (3.55 cm) Color TFT Touch Display
Cellular & Connectivity 4G Nano-SIM Card Slot + Wi-Fi Support
Location & Safety In-Built GPS Tracking, Geo-Fencing Safe Zones, Emergency SOS Call
Camera & Calling Front Camera for 2-Way Video Calling, Cellular Voice Calls & Voice Messaging
Battery Capacity 650mAh Lithium Polymer (Charging Time: ~2.5 Hours)
Battery Life Up to 2 Days Active Use / 68 Hours Standby Time
Charging Interface Magnetic Pogo Pin Charger (Rated 5V / 2A Input)
Water Resistance IP68 Water, Splash & Dust Resistance
Sensors & Tracking Optical Heart Rate (Green), SpO2 (Red), Step Counter, Sleep Tracker
Companion App boAt Wanderer App (Android 7.0+ & iOS 12.0+)

Exhaustive FAQ & Troubleshooting Guide

1. SIM Card Installation & boAt Wanderer App Pairing

Q: What type of SIM card is required, and how do I install it?

  1. SIM Size: The watch supports only NANO SIM cards with active 4G data and calling packs.
  2. Insertion: Use the included SIM ejector tool to gently pull out the SIM card tray on the side.
  3. Orientation: Place the Nano SIM into the slot with the chip facing upwards and push the tray back firmly into the watch.
  4. Important: Always restart the smartwatch after inserting or replacing the SIM card for the network to initialize.

Q: How do I bind the watch with the boAt Wanderer App?

  1. Download the boAt Wanderer App from Google Play Store (Android 7.0+) or Apple App Store (iOS 12.0+).
  2. Open the app and create a parent account by entering your email address, verification code, country/area, and preferred language.
  3. Ensure the watch has an active 4G SIM inserted or is connected to Wi-Fi. The watch screen will display a unique Binding QR Code & Registration Code.
  4. In the app’s Bind page, scan the watch’s QR code or manually enter the Bind Code to establish the parent-child connection.

Q: What should I do if the watch fails to connect with the phone app?

  • Ensure the SIM card in the watch has active 4G data and signal bars are visible on the top status bar.
  • Verify that all permissions (Location Services, Background Execution, Network Access) are approved in the parent smartphone settings.
  • If the registration QR code is not generating on the watch, connect the watch to your home Wi-Fi network first to trigger the binding server handshake.
  • Restart both the smartphone and the Watch Wanderer and try scanning again.

2. GPS Tracking, Geo-Fencing, SOS & Video Calling

Q: How does the Emergency SOS button work?

In an emergency, the child can press and hold the physical side button for 3 seconds. The watch will automatically initiate emergency calling to the designated parent emergency contact set in the boAt Wanderer App and transmit the current GPS coordinate snapshot.

Q: How do I make Two-Way Video Calls and send Voice Notes?

  • Two-Way Video Calls: Select a contact from the watch’s contact list and tap ‘Video Chat’. (Tip: Connect the watch to Wi-Fi when at home to save 4G cellular data).
  • Walkie-Talkie Voice Messages: On the Chat page, press and hold the ‘Hold to Talk’ button to record your voice note and release to send. Tap unread messages to listen.
  • Camera & Photo Album: Slide right from the main screen or tap the Camera icon to snap photos. View, manage, or delete images in the onboard ‘Album’ app.
  • Adding Friends: On the ‘Add Friends’ screen, tap to automatically search and pair with other boAt Wanderer watches nearby.

3. Battery Endurance & Charging Best Practices

Q: How do I charge Watch Wanderer and what charging norms should I follow?

Attach the magnetic charging pins to the contact pads on the back panel of the watch. Connect the USB-A end to a 5V / 2A power adapter. Charging takes approximately 2.5 hours for its large 650mAh battery.

Note: Charging through a computer USB port will be slower due to lower amperage. Always fully charge the smartwatch before first use.

Q: What should I do if the watch is not charging or battery drains quickly?

  • Inspect the magnetic copper charging pins on the watch back for dirt, sweat, or oxidation. Clean gently with a dry cotton swab or mild alcohol wipe.
  • Ensure you are using a certified 5V 2A wall adapter and the charging cable pins firmly align.
  • To maximize battery life, set GPS location update intervals to power-saving mode inside the boAt Wanderer App and utilize Wi-Fi where available.

4. Health Tracking & Optical Sensors

Q: What do the blinking Green and Red lights on the back mean?

The Green optical lights are part of the PPG sensor that measures blood volume pulses to calculate Heart Rate. The Red optical light measures reflective light absorption to estimate Blood Oxygen (SpO2) saturation.

Disclaimer: The health and biometric readings provided by boAt Watch Wanderer are for daily fitness reference only and must not be used as medical-grade diagnostics.

Q: Why does the watch record steps when sitting or moving hands?

The internal 3-axis motion sensor detects rhythmic wrist acceleration. Continuous hand movements (such as handwriting, playing video games, or driving over uneven roads) can occasionally trigger minor step increments.

Controls, Gestures & General FAQs

Q: How do I navigate the Watch Wanderer interface?

  • Power On: Long press the right-side physical button until the screen lights up.
  • Power Off: Navigate to Settings → Tap ‘Power Off’ or hold the button and select shut down.
  • Swipe Left: Opens the full applications menu (Calls, Chat, Camera, Album, Health, Settings).
  • Swipe Up: Accesses the shortcut drawer (Daily Activity, Heart Rate, Stress, Sleep).
  • Swipe Down: Pulls down the notifications panel.
  • Vibration Modes: Adjustable inside Settings → Sound & Vibration (None, Soft, Strong).
  • Straps: The straps are fully modular and user-replaceable.

Q: Is the boAt Watch Wanderer waterproof?

Yes, it is IP68 rated. It is built to withstand sweat, hand washing, and rain splashes during outdoor play. However, it should not be submerged in deep water or exposed to hot water/saunas, as steam can degrade the waterproof seals.
